Holistic health has been on the rise in the past thirty or forty years. This natural healing method incorporates all aspects of a person’s life in the health and fitness process. Everything from sleep to relationships to religious beliefs is taken into account to understand the patient’s condition and formulate a solution. If one thing isn’t working in the body, it’s affecting all the other parts.

Holistic fitness considers the same things and doesn’t stop at just muscle tone and looking fly; it’s about keeping your body in order and balance. Using tai chi, yoga, and Pilates, among others, this approach strives to achieve improvement in mind health, flexibility, and balance, as well as personal endurance.

Including the belief that the health of each part of the body effects the health of the body as a whole, holistic medicine teaches that “unconditional love and support is the most powerful healer” (WebMD, 2017).
